Beyonce Knowles

Name: Beyonce Giselle Knowles
Born: Born September 4 1981 in Houston, Texas, USA.
Nationality: American
Eyes: Brown's
Hair: Medium Brown
Discovered: As a child Beyonce sang in her church choir. A few years later, with her cousin Kelly Rowland, and later Michelle Williams, they formed the group, Destiny's Child. Managed by Mathew Knowles, Beyonce's father, the group was discovered by Whitney Houston.

Resume: Beyonce and her group, Destiny's Child, made their debut in 1990. As the decade went on the group achieved greater success with hit albums and singles, including 1997's 'No, No, No' that propelled the group into stardom. Chart-topping albums followed, including 1999's The Writing On The Wall and 2001's Survivor, as well as hit singles like "Jumpin' Jumpin"," "Bills, Bills, Bills," "Say My Name," and "Survivor".

With the incredible success of Destiny's Child, in 2001, Beyonce branched off to pursue a solo music and film career. Her role as Foxxy Cleopatra in Austin Power, Goldmember, in 2002 made Beyoncé just as famous on screen as on stage. Her first solo single, 'Work It Out,' debuted along with the movie and was just as popular. Dropping her last name, Beyonce, in collaboration with her boyfriend Jay-Z, released her second single "Crazy in Love," a smash hit, as was her first album, Dangerously in Love, featuring Sean Paul and Missy Elliot.

Returning to Destiny's Child, in 2005, the group's new album, Destiny Fulfilled, is another chart-topper with the instantly popular singles, "Soldier" and "Lose My Breath".

Quotes: On her song 'Bootylicious' -"I wrote that because, at the time, I'd gained some weight and the pressure that people put you under, the pressure to be thin, is unbelievable. I was just 18 and you shouldn't be thinking about that. You should be thinking about building up your character and having fun and the song was just telling everyone just forget what people are saying, you're bootylicious. That's all. It's a celebration of curves and a celebration of women's bodies." - Beyoncé Knowles
